Global-e Terms Scorecard

Grade B — Fair terms (score 75/100)

Global-e reserves broad rights to terminate access without notice and limits user claims to a one-year window, though it does not explicitly force arbitration.

Broad termination and liability terms. Shortened statute of limitations.

What the terms actually say

Section 1 — Modifications

We reserve the right, at our discretion, to change these Terms at any time. Such change will be effective ten (10) days following posting of the revised Terms on the Site, and your continued use of the Site thereafter means that you accept those changes.

The company can change the rules at any time, and by continuing to use the site, you automatically agree to the new terms.

Section 15 — Termination

Global-e, in its sole discretion, has the right to terminate these Terms and/or your access to the Site, or any part thereof, immediately at any time and with or without cause.

The company can terminate your access to the service at any time for any reason without prior notice.

Section 18 — Statute of Limitations

YOU AGREE THAT ANY CAUSE OF ACTION THAT YOU MAY HAVE ARISING OUT OF OR RELATED TO THE SITE MUST COMMENCE WITHIN ONE (1) YEAR AFTER THE CAUSE OF ACTION ACCRUES. OTHERWISE, SUCH CAUSE OF ACTION IS PERMANENTLY BARRED.

You must file any legal claim against the company within one year, or you lose the right to sue forever.

Section 14 — Indemnification

You agree to defend, indemnify and hold harmless Global-e and our affiliates... from and against any and all claims... (including but not limited to attorney’s fees) arising from: (i) your use of, or inability to use, the Site; (ii) ; or (ii) your violation of these Terms.

If the company gets sued because of your use of the site, you have to pay their legal bills.

Section 13 — Limitation of Liability

IN NO EVENT SHALL THE AGGREGATE LIABILITY OF GLOBAL-E... EXCEED THE TOTAL AMOUNT OF FEES, IF ANY, PAID BY YOU TO GLOBAL-E FOR USING THE SITE DURING THE THREE (3) MONTHS PRIOR TO BRINGING THE CLAIM.

If the company causes you harm, the most they will pay you is the amount you paid them in the last three months.
